Some Basic Units of Measurement

• Length is measured in meters (m)– how far from point to point, or how tall,

deep, long, wide, around

• Mass is measured in grams (g)– how much matter - STUFF something

has, like how heavy or weight

• Volume is measured in liters (L)– how much space something takes up

Why use the metric system?

• The other name of the metric system is System International (SI) because…..

• All scientists use the metric system to communicate their data.

• Only THREE countries in the world do not use the Metric System!!!!!

• The metric system is based on powers of 10. This makes it easier to use because decimals and 10’s are easier to divide, multiply, add or subtract!

Some Tools used to Measure

• Meter – measure with a metric ruler or tape measure.

• Mass – scale called the triple beam balance

• Volume – for liquid use a graduated cylinder

• Volume – of a solid use a ruler, calculator and the formula for volume for solid objects

Abbreviationsand Meanings

• k – kilo (1000)• h – hecto (100)• da – deca (10)

• d – deci (1/10)• c – centi (1/100)• m – milli (1/1000)

Metric Conversions

Move the decimal to the right from BIGGER to smaller.

Move the decimal to the left from smaller to BIGGER.
